CACC (CREDIT ACCEPTANCE CORP) is held by 140 institutional investors as of Q2 2026. Largest holders: BlackRock, Inc. ($408.8M), Boston Partners ($365.1M), WELLINGTON MANAGEMENT GROUP LLP ($165.6M). Net institutional sentiment: Mixed.
